We further our uniqueness by ensuring the clinician voice is leading our medical home innovations. In Office Position Address: 900 Pine Island Rd Plantation FL 33324 PRIMARY FUNCTION:
Manage, assists, and supports the day-to-day facility operation activities, involving maintenance of the building’s facility, equipment, security and overall appearance nationwide. Oversee the work of employees who repair and maintain building/facility and equipment including 3 rd
party vendor management. REPORTS TO:
Director of Real Estate/Facilities/Construction SUPERVISORY RESPONSIBILTIES:
Supervises other employees to include evaluating and completing annual evaluations. Instructs other employees in methods or procedures needed to carry out their job as well as makes work assignments. Responsible for overseeing Facility department staffing nation-wide to include hiring, training, directing, and coaching and supporting/managing 3 rd
party vendors. 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S OF THE JOB:
(This list may not include all of the duties that may be assigned.) Oversees maintenance, construction and integration activities of facilities. Hire, develop, coach, appraise, reward and retain a Facilities department staff; motivate and mentor staff; lead by example through appropriate participation and involvement in and oversight of Facilities activities; plan, provide continuity, and lead succession planning efforts for Facilities positions. Prepare work schedules, assign work, and oversees the work product (while minimizing overtime and call-in hours). Ensuring staff are adhering to PA, Facility department and safety policy, procedures and protocols. Oversees the coordination of building space allocation, move management of departments and overall floorplan layout, and facility expansion projects. Plans budgets and schedule facility modifications, including cost estimates. Obtains quotes to ensure PA secures vendors that are cost effective yet meet quality and compliance requirements. Ensures facility invoices/charges are coded properly and departments/areas are charged accurately in accordance with accounting and finance processes and procedures. Inspects facility projects (to include construction, installation, expansion, mergers & acquisitions) for compliance and tracks the progress of project. Maintains open lines of communication and provides progress reporting to upper management as needed. Develop and maintain Preventive Maintenance Schedule program for applicable equipment. Oversees and ensures preventative maintenance is completed timely. Follows up and escalates to upper management in the case scheduled maintenance is delayed. Arrange for and manage tracking dashboard with regards to field work and third-party contractors to ensure timely completion. Are the point of contact for 3rd party vendors. Communicates routinely with vendors and analyses the Quarterly Business Revue (QBR) for areas of opportunity and improvement. Reports QBR highlights updates to upper management and leadership. All other duties, as assigned. PERFORMANCE REQUIREMENTS: EDUCATION:
High school diploma/GED or equivalent, Associate degree, or Trade or technical school (Certificate or diploma) required.
Five years of experience is commensurate to an Associate or Trade School certificate/diploma. LICENSURE/CERTIFICATION
: FMP, CFM, PMP or SSGB certifications preferred *Upon hire, and for the duration of the employment period driver’s license must be active and valid.* EXPERIENCE
: Minimum of 5 years experience in facility, maintenance or related field required. Minimum of 2 years experience in a supervisory or management capacity required.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S & ABILITIES: Must possess strong critical thinking skills as well as organizational. Knowledge of business codes. Strong ability to multi task. Working knowledge of Microsoft Office applications including word and PowerPoint. Ability to create & conduct presentations.
